Output 88148c2e313aab5356d1e2c6cb1632c3d0f087d2699632ecf1e6f1c3c632ef08:80

value
18515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f09b54325fef708f9f91b8ab39c02b7041b16f OP_EQUAL
address
3DSnekMjhuA8axV6qD85GG87DwhuQvyHgB
transaction
88148c2e313aab5356d1e2c6cb1632c3d0f087d2699632ecf1e6f1c3c632ef08